Costco is launching massive new gas stations with a twist

Costco is opening a standalone gas station, separate from its warehouses, and is aiming to quickly become a major player in the gas market.

Many people see a trip to Costco as more than just grocery shopping; it’s a chance to enjoy a hot dog and drink as a reward for stocking up on weeks’ worth of supplies. It’s a place where people really load up on everything they need.

But for many people, a Costco membership is all about saving money on gas – they can usually fill up their tanks for a lower price than at other stations.

The gas lines at Costco can get long due to the popularity of the store. To help with this, Kirkland Signature is planning to open gas stations in separate locations, not directly at their stores.

The main drawback, besides the cost, is that you won’t be able to enjoy a hot dog or pizza at Costco after fueling up.

According to TheDrive, these locations won’t be full-sized Costco stores. You’ll simply be able to fill up your gas tank at one of the 40 pumps, pay, and leave.

The first location has opened in California, and another is planned for Hawai’i in 2027. The company is also considering opening a location in Michigan in the future.

Right now, it’s unclear if Costco plans to expand these gas stations beyond their current locations. This means customers outside of the US will still need to get their Kirkland Signature gas at their local Costco warehouse.

This isn’t the first time Costco has expanded beyond its traditional warehouse stores. The company is already planning to build an apartment complex in Baldwin Hills, Los Angeles, directly above one of its existing locations.
